Review:

Fallen Angels (film)

overall review score: 4.2
score is between 0 and 5
Fallen Angels is a 1995 Hong Kong film directed by Wong Kar-wai, known for its stylish visuals and unconventional storytelling.

Key Features

  • Stylish visuals
  • Unconventional storytelling
  • Exploration of themes like love, loneliness, and connection

Pros

  • Inventive direction by Wong Kar-wai
  • Strong performances by the cast
  • Beautiful cinematography

Cons

  • Lack of clear narrative structure may be confusing for some viewers
  • Some may find the film's pacing slow
